Bible Courses

The Malta Bible Society is organising eight new courses geared to helping people gain a better understanding of the Bible.

The courses, which will be held between May and June, cover a wide variety of subjects and will be led by experts in the field.

The courses will cover God and the human being in the first pages of the Bible; an introduction to the Bible; women in the Bible; John: the Easter Gospel; the Book of the Song of Songs; the Gospel and psychology; the occult and the Bible; and the meaning of the Eucharist in the Bible.

The courses will be held at the conference hall of the Malta Bible Society at 51, Gunlayer Street, Floriana.
